Output 63d19eefb44059b3bd1fce65aa18226dec2e832f31ef16b7415e1ffbb4d2650f:3

value
328406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fef6e12f89219b2fd35ab1db58cc9b93170ab30 OP_EQUAL
address
3DMUZnvmuW5vLL1wEvZAeznwWAmspeiTwX
transaction
63d19eefb44059b3bd1fce65aa18226dec2e832f31ef16b7415e1ffbb4d2650f
spent
true